Transaction 3ab3d8f3427ca54da53bdf2cfea5120fdb9852eced37f85c403fad749e3fdfd7

block
68c71e482738a19643013f295cf64ca543b3dfda952b4a400c8ea616ec902528

11 Inputs

1 Output